Common Privacy Risks in NSFW AI Tools

Data leaks top the list. Many NSFW apps log every prompt you send, storing it on servers that hackers love to target. One breach, and your explicit chats could surface online.

Then there's third-party sharing. Free tiers often mean your info feeds ad networks or gets anonymized for 'training'-but anonymity fails fast. I've seen users' custom scenarios pop up in unrelated AI outputs. Learn more about key privacy threats.
- Unencrypted uploads: Photos or voice clips get exposed in transit.
- Weak account security: No two-factor auth leaves doors wide open.
- Session hijacking: Cookies track you across sites, building creepy profiles.
In 2026, expect more scrutiny. EU rules demand clear data policies, but not all platforms comply yet. Check before you chat.

NSFW AI Security Tips for Users in 2026
Start simple: Use a burner email and avoid real names. Platforms evolve, so 2026 brings better defaults like auto-delete chats after 24 hours on top apps.
- Enable two-factor authentication everywhere-it's a must against account takeovers.
- Stick to HTTPS sites and apps with verified privacy policies; read the fine print.
- Use incognito mode or VPNs to mask your IP-hides your location from trackers.
- Delete histories regularly; don't rely on 'auto-purge' promises.
- Test with dummy prompts first-see if the AI leaks back sensitive info.

Protecting Your Privacy: Best Practices and Tools
Daily Habits That Stick
Audit your app permissions weekly. Revoke camera or mic access unless needed-NSFW image gens tempt overreach.
Go for open-source alternatives where code's public; you can check for backdoors yourself. Tools like local AI runners keep everything off-cloud.
- VPNs like ExpressVPN for encrypted tunnels-blocks ISP snooping.
- Password managers (e.g., Bitwarden) for unique logins per site.
- Privacy browsers like Brave-cuts trackers automatically.
- Data removal services to scrub old leaks from the web.
